What Is Retro Snap?

Retro Snap is a creative platform designed to generate and enhance visuals with retro-inspired filters, vintage camera styles, film textures, and analog effects. Think Polaroid borders, faded film grain, light leaks, 90s camcorder looks, and Y2K digital artifacts—all recreated with modern precision.

It caters to:

  • Content creators: TikTokers, Instagram creators, YouTubers
  • Photographers looking for vintage film emulation
  • Brands tapping into nostalgia marketing
  • Everyday users who simply love retro aesthetics

Why Retro Snap Is Trending in 2025

1. Nostalgia Boosts Engagement

Posts with vintage visuals consistently outperform standard digital filters. Nostalgic content sparks emotion, making it more shareable and memorable. As social platforms become more saturated, retro visuals help creators stand out.

2. The Film Revival Continues

From 35mm film to disposable cameras, the analog revival isn’t slowing down. Retro Snap provides an affordable, accessible way to capture that aesthetic without the cost of physical film processing.

3. It Fits Perfectly With Short-Form Video

Short-form platforms like TikTok and Reels thrive on aesthetic trends. Retro Snap’s VHS, Super 8, and 90s camcorder effects fit seamlessly into those formats, giving videos an instant “throwback” vibe.

4. Authenticity Matters More Than Ever

Modern audiences crave authenticity and human connection. Retro effects soften the hyper-polished digital feel and replace it with warmth, imperfection, and storytelling—qualities people resonate with.
